These 15 pairs of photographs capture famous landmarks around the world from various perspectives. While the subject may be the same, the framing and composition makes a world of difference.

You probably imagine that the Taj Mahal is surrounded by pristine gardens, but the squalid garbage dumps behind it tell another story. Anyone who hasn’t been to Niagara Falls might think that they’re surrounded by a beautiful national forest instead of a series of tall buildings built on the lip of a nearby cliff.
